He specializes in cross-border mergers and acquisitions, commercial law and strategic advice for the establishment and restructuring of large companies in Central America with investments of more than five billion dollars.
Thanks to his business background and experience, he has represented the most important companies in the United States and Europe, as well as large-scale global clients, in a wide variety of cross-border transactions and complex commercial contract negotiations. This has led him to participate in projects in all Central American countries. In addition, he regularly advises companies on strategic, corporate and government matters.
Our clients recognize his capacity for innovation and negotiation to advise them in the search and use of opportunities that generate value. Thanks to this, in 2016 he was selected as one of the 40 business leaders under 40 years old by The financial, Costa Rica's leading business daily, and has been frequently cited by major national news sources such as La Nación, The financial y The Republic.
He was an instructor professor of business and innovation at Harvard University for three years and currently serves as a visiting professor of service design and entrepreneurship at INCAE Business School, adjunct professor of entrepreneurship at the School of Business Administration of the University of Costa Rica, and adjunct professor at the Faculty of Law of the same university. In addition, he is a Principal Investigator at the Center on the Legal Profession from Harvard Law School.
He is a contributing author of the book Leadership for Lawyers: Essential Leadership Strategies for Law Firm Success (Globe Law and Business), which explores the key elements of leadership in law firms, and has had the privilege of being invited to give more than twenty keynote addresses at international forums, such as the International Bar Association (IBA), the largest and most important organization of lawyers in the world. Thanks to his international career as a professor, researcher, author and lecturer, he has been recognized as one of the leading Latin American experts in the management of professional services firms.
As part of his leadership in business and active citizenship issues, he was named an associate of the Coalition of Development Initiatives (CINDE), the world's leading investment promotion agency. He is also Director of the global Board of Directors of TAG Alliances, an international network that brings together the most prominent legal and accounting firms, Director of the Administrative Board of the Paniamor Foundation and Director of the Board of Directors of the Business Association for Development (AED), the main business association in Costa Rica. He is a Founding Member of the Global Shapers chapter of the World Economic Forum in Costa Rica and a Fellow of StartingBloc and Stars.
